3-4.30 p.m. zxrx: Lecture: Mutual aid in times of crisis
By: Glitzerkatapult
Language: German

“Solidarity Not Charity” was the slogan of the Common Ground Collective, an anarchist organization, which after the Hurricane Katrina in New Orleans (USA) practiced direct help. Many other anarchists followed this example of limitless solidarity and have stood by person in and after crisis situations. The lecture would like to explain the concept of mutual aid, show how self-organization can work beyond states and go into some practical examples from recent years. In addition, current cases of anarchist/anarchist-characterized mutual aid should also be discussed, e.g. in pandemic times, as well as various forms of organization such as food not bomb. The lecture would like to show opportunities and opportunities of anarchist, mutual aid and self-organization and how it can also work in crises.

5-9 p.m. Unterm Radar: Input+Discussion: Info-event and soli-küfa about the situation at the polish-belarussian border
Language: English, whisper translation to German

The situation at the polish-belarusian border is just one example of the EU’s racist asylum policy and its intensification. Measures such as the establishment of a restricted zone along the border, the construction of physical border walls, an increase in surveillance techniques and brutal push-backs are part of the increasing militarization at the polish-belarusian border in the last two years. At the same time, thousands of people continue to attempt to cross the border. For more than two years, several collectives and individuals have been active on the polish-belarusian border to support people on the move and to oppose the racist European border regime.

At this info-event, a person who is active on the polish-belarusian border will report on the current situation and the solidarity structures on the ground. Afterwards, there will be an opportunity to discuss support options by küfa-food and drinks. The money for the küfa will go to a small collective which is acive on the polish-belarusian border.
